What's the work-life balance like at Legend Biotech?
Strengths in hybrid flexibility, wellbeing offerings, and mission-driven work are accompanied by shift-driven time pressure and scheduling rigidity in manufacturing, QC/QA, and investigations during scale-up. Together, these dynamics suggest an overall balance that varies widely by role and site, with heavier demands in GMP-adjacent functions and more attainable balance in certain office-based teams.
Key Insight for Candidates
Tradeoff: patient-by-patient CAR-T commercialization and rapid capacity expansion mean real-time batch-release deadlines trump planned hours, causing unpredictable nights/weekends despite formal time-off and hybrid policies. Expect schedule volatility driven by patient and regulatory timelines rather than standard corporate rhythms.Evidence in Action
- CARVYKTI Batch-Release Shifts — CARVYKTI capacity targets (~10,000 doses/year) and Raritan/Somerset 2nd/3rd shifts tie staffing to batch‑release timelines with short‑notice overtime. Employees in manufacturing, QA/QC, and investigations regularly cover nights/weekends and schedule changes to meet patient‑driven releases.
- Two-Day Hybrid Cadence — Two WFH days on some investigations and office teams are a documented hybrid pattern. Employees gain predictable at‑home days to handle personal needs and reduce commute load, supporting steadier balance between on‑site demands.
Positive Themes About Legend Biotech
-
Remote or Hybrid Flexibility: Certain office-based and investigations groups offer partial hybrid schedules (e.g., two work-from-home days), enabling more adaptable arrangements outside GMP environments.
-
Meaningful Work: The mission around delivering CAR‑T therapies is described as rewarding and purpose-driven, helping some employees contextualize fast-paced periods.
-
Wellbeing Programs: Formal benefits include multiple paid time off categories, parental leave, wellness initiatives, and a stated wellbeing program aimed at supporting balance and wellbeing.
Considerations About Legend Biotech
-
Time Pressure: Batch-release and investigation timelines drive evening and weekend work in quality and operations roles, creating sustained urgency around patient-dated lots.
-
Scheduling Inflexibility: Shift-based manufacturing and QC require fixed 2nd/3rd shifts, weekend coverage, and short‑notice overtime or schedule changes that reduce predictability.
-
Workload or Staffing: Rapid scale‑up, capacity expansions, and new site ramp-ups raise throughput expectations and strain production‑adjacent teams.
